Job Description

**Overview** The Valet Attendant is responsible for providing professional, courteous and compassionate guest services for patients, visitors, and guests while meeting the standards outlined by ABM, and the Hospital. Must be able to drive stick shift. On Call Part Time position **Pay: 17.53/HR** _The pay listed is the hourly rate for this position. A specific offer will vary based on applicant's experience, skills, abilities, geographic location, and alignment with market data._ **Benefit Information:** ABM offers a comprehensive benefits package. For information about ABM's benefits, visit ABM 2024 Employee Benefits | Front Line Team Members | (Programa de Beneficios de ABM ( **Primary Duties:** + Coordinate traffic flow in valet lanes and hospital porte-cochere. + Maintain the front driveway congestion-free through traffic control, monitoring illegal parking, and immediately store vehicles. + Greet all guests; inquire about destination; give directions. + Inform guest of Hospital valet and self-park options, relevant services, hours of operation, and after-hours key retrieval. + Assist employee and transport van drop-off and pick-up of the proper area for loading/unloading and direct deliveries to appropriate area. + Organize "next car parked" and distribute keys to valet team. + Authorize valet breaks and communicate shift change needs + Predict and communicate traffic flow peaks and lot issues + Identify and arrange for extra support for extended wait times. + Accurately tally and split the tip pool + Receive and receipt a variety of valet payments + Accurately prepare daily cash reports and reconcile cash, check, HPS coupons, Hospital vouchers, and management approved complimentary parking. + Project currency and coin requirements and re-order as necessary. + During peak times, operate, park and retrieve all vehicles in a safe manner by obeying all traffic laws, Facility policies, and applicable pedestrian regulations. + Ensure each guest receives outstanding service by providing a friendly environment, which includes greeting and thanking everyone. + Assist each guest with car doors, wheelchairs/strollers and belongings. + Keep work area clean of debris. **Essential Knowledge and Skills:** + Able to act independently and make accurate decisions with exceptional focus on attention to detail. + High degree of attention required preventing injury to others and damaging to vehicles when operating vehicles to and from location. + Ability to demonstrate exceptional service and interpersonal skills that are interpreted as positive and customer service oriented. + Ability to calculate and balance numbers rapidly and accurately. + Understand and respond appropriately to basic customer and employee inquiries. + Must maintain confidentiality of patients, visitors, staff and guests. **Qualifications:** + Minimum of high school diploma or equivalent. + Ability to communicate valet information and policies in a manner easily understood by hospital patients and guests. + Ability to work in an environment that is not necessarily protected from weather and temperature changes with exposure to hot, cold, wet, humid or windy weather conditions for long periods of time. + Must be able to lift, push, pull objects up to 50 pounds with reasonable accommodation, and exhibit full range of motion including standing, bending, stooping, kneeling, reaching, twisting, lifting, pushing, pulling, climbing, balancing and crouching. + Ability to stand continuously and perform job functions for a full shift. **Requirements:** + Must be 21 years of age. + Must possess a Valid Driver's License with a MVR criteria meeting company guidelines. + Ability to operate a standard and automatic transmission. + Read, write and communicate using English language sufficient to perform job functions. **About Us** ABM (NYSE: ABM) is one of the world's largest providers of facility services and solutions. A driving force for a cleaner, healthier, and more sustainable world, ABM provides essential services and forward-looking performance solutions that improve the spaces and places that matter most. From curbside to rooftop, ABM's comprehensive services include janitorial, engineering, parking, electrical and lighting, energy and electric vehicle charging infrastructure, HVAC and mechanical, landscape and turf, and mission critical solutions. ABM serves a wide range of industries - from commercial office buildings to universities, airports, hospitals, data centers, manufacturing plants and distribution centers, entertainment venues and more. Founded in 1909, ABM serves over 20,000 clients, with annualized revenue approaching $8 billion and more than 100,000 team members in 350+ offices throughout the United States, United Kingdom, Republic of Ireland, and other international locations.
